About the Farm Manager role

The role of a Farm Manager is to oversee and manage the day-to-day operations of a farming property. This includes managing staff, crop production, animal husbandry, and the maintenance of equipment. The Farm Manager must have excellent organizational skills and be able to manage multiple tasks simultaneously.

Role Purpose

The purpose of a Farm Manager is to manage the daily operations of a farm, including overseeing the maintenance and production of crops, livestock, and other agricultural products. They are responsible for ensuring that the farm is operating efficiently and profitably, as well as ensuring the safety and welfare of farm staff and animals. They must be knowledgeable about the business operations of the farm, including financial management and the laws and regulations that govern agricultural production. The Farm Manager also develops strategies for improving production and profitability, and leads the implementation of those strategies.

Farm Manager Duties

  • Oversee day-to-day operations of the farm
  • Manage and coordinate farm staff
  • Develop and implement procedures for farm operations
  • Develop and manage budgets
  • Coordinate and implement crop plans
  • Monitor and maintain farm equipment and facilities
  • Coordinate the purchase of supplies and equipment
  • Ensure compliance with all applicable laws and regulations
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records
  • Provide training and guidance to farm staff
